Good to Know

The eccentric collar means you don’t need to line up keyways or drill set screw holes – just slide it on the shaft and tighten the collar. Make sure your shaft is clean and smooth before installation, and don’t forget to grease the bearing through the fitting before putting it to work. Check your implement’s manual for the recommended greasing interval.
